I know you won't believe it, but this is true: Major General George Weightman, who was in command of the Walter Reed Army Medical Center at the time the Washington Post uncovered the scandalous treatment of some of its wounded, has been assigned to command Fort Detrick, Maryland, where the Army does biological weapons research. Weightman had been in command of Walter Reed for six months when the Post story appeared, yet he did not have a clue about what it reported.
